Greenwich Parks & Rec Indoor Pickleball Signup Starts Nov. 13

The activity will be played at the Eastern Greenwich Civic Center.

From the Town of Greenwich: The Department of Parks and Recreation is excited to announce that pickleball will be returning this winter at The Eastern Greenwich Civic Center. Pickleball is a cross between tennis, ping pong, and badminton and is still the fastest growing racquet sport. Registration is now open for the instructional clinic and play dates during the winter season. Registration opens online November 13 for Greenwich residents. To register online go to: www.greenwichct.org/webtrac and select “Activity Registration.” Mail-in registration begins November 27.

Mail-in registration should not be postmarked earlier than November 27. In-person registration at the Parks and Recreation Office begins on Monday, December 11. Non-residents may sign-up starting December 11. Registration remains open until the program is filled. Space is limited and registration is first come, first serve.

Residents must provide proof of residency if not yet provided this year.

The adult pickleball program offers players a selection of up to 3 days per week at a multi-day discounted rate. Seniors will receive an additional discount with their senior card. Three regulation sized courts at the Eastern Greenwich Civic Center gymnasium will be available for players on Saturdays from 6:00pm – 8:30pm, Mondays from 11:00am – 1:30pm, and Thursdays from 11:00am – 1:30pm. The season runs from January 6 until March 26.

In addition to the regular play dates, an instructional clinic for adults is being offered on Saturdays from 4:30pm – 6:00pm. There will be two, five-week sessions offered. Players may sign up for one or both sessions depending on how much instruction they may need or want. This is the only formal, instructional program offered for pickleball. Instruction will focus on all the fundamentals of the game, review of the rules, and implementation in games. Those that progress quickly will receive more intermediate instruction and will be grouped accordingly.
